Goodrich Corporation, a Fortune 500 company, is a leading global supplier of systems and services to the aerospace and defense industry. If there's an aircraft in the sky -- we're on it. Goodrich technology is involved in making aircraft fly ... helping them land ... and keeping them safe. With annual revenues of over $4 billion, Goodrich is head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, and employs more than 20,000 people worldwide in over 100 facilities across 16 countries.

Our Aerostructures division headquartered in Chula Vista, CA, holds a leading share of the world market for its core products. We are the world's leading independent full-service supplier of nacelles, thrust reversers, and pylons. We were recently awarded the Pratt & Whitney, GTF (Geared Turbo Fan) regional jet nacelle program, and have been awarded two major engine nacelle programs for the Airbus XWB and the Boeing 787 Dreamliner.
